casestatus.in Summary

Abhilash was convicted under Section 15(c) of the Kerala Abkari Act after pleading guilty before the Judicial First Class Magistrate Court, Chavara. He was sentenced to pay a fine of Rs. 500, with an alternative punishment of 15 days simple imprisonment in case of default.
